Distributed Systems Engineer (GoLang, Rust)

Overview

On Site
$63 - $63
Contract - W2
Contract - 12 Month(s)

Skills

Application Development
BFSI
Cosmos
Cryptography
Finance

Job Details

Need excellent comms, and BFSI Background.
Distributed Systems Engineer (GoLang, Rust)
12months contract, possible extension.

Location: preference for Concord, CA but will also consider Iselin, NJ as secondary location.

Interview: Will interview immediately

Generalist Distributed Systems Engineer w/ strong proficiency in GoLang for Rust languages.

- Top skills desired: Go Lang & Rust. Distributed application development experience is the primary focus. Go generalist should be sufficient, if they have Cosmos or SDK that will be a cherry on top. "A Go Distributed Systems Engineer will be a fit"

- Initiative: Building a platform layer to facilitate interoperability between decentralized and centralized finance (not crypto, but tokenized assets and deposit tokens; basically a competitor to the stable coins issuers) (JP Morgan is hyperactive in this space).

- Ability to work and contribute to a scalable, distributed system targeting cloud platforms.

Job Details:

Core blockchain module development (Go, Cosmos SDK)
ABCI++ interface design and implementation
Blockchain network configuration and validator setup
Inter-Blockchain Communication (IBC) protocol integration
Distributed systems and protocol-level debugging
End-to-end testing (unit, integration, E2E) for protocol security and performance
Technical documentation and architectural review
Production environment troubleshooting and maintenance

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.